Raising money to buy vital
medical equipment that treats and saves the lives of Aussie kids, the Balmoral
Burn is now in its 12th year. Created by Wallaby great, Phil Kearns, the
Balmoral Burn is not just for the elite, entrants can run, walk or crawl up the
steep 420 metre stretch of Mosman’s Awaba Street.
The Humpty Dumpty
Balmoral Burn continues to make a significant impact on the lives of sick
children – to date raising over $12.3 million and purchasing over 720 pieces of
medical equipment for children’s hospitals and health services from Liverpool
to Blacktown, Armidale to Bingara and 180 other children’s hospitals and wards
around the nation.
